Inter wingback Federico Dimarco could switch agents so that he is represented by the same lawyer as his teammate Romelu Lukaku.
This according to today’s print edition of Milan-based newspaper Gazzetta dello Sport, via FCInterNews, who report that a friendship has sprung up between Dimarco and Luaku and that the 25-year-old is thinking about switching representation.
Currently, Dimarco is represented by prominent Italian agent Beppe Riso.
However, the 25-year-old is thinking about his future, and has also been speaking a lot with striker Lukaku, who he has become close to since the Belgian returned to the Nerazzurri on loan from Chelsea in the summer transfer window.
The striker was represented by lawyer Sebastien Ledure during the talks that brought him back from Chelsea on loan, having previously been represented by Italian agent Federico Pastorello.
According to the Gazzetta, Dimarco is contemplating switching his own representation to the same lawyer going forward.
